Sorry for the ridiculous question.... but, what is the noise level like at this resort during the nighttime? I've never stayed at a Value resort (only POR and DWL), but I'm trying to save some money on my upcoming trip. I get that the cost of the rooms will attract more families, but is noise generally an issue?

Nothing ridiculous about that question at all. Honestly there are to many variables to give you a great answer. So much depends on the building your staying in, if there are any large groups like the 15s that we’re recently mentioned here, etc.

If noise is a concern, you might want to request a 4th floor room or a more out of the way location away from pools or congestion points. We’ve only stayed at the POP once and were located on the top floor, on the back half of the 50s building 2. We didn’t have any noise issues and honestly rarely saw people on the floor.

What Preferred rooms would be close to Classic Hall but also not too far from the Gondolas? We have some mobility issues so are trying to minimize walking and DH will have an ECV. Looking at TP, it looks like some rooms in Bldg. 4 & 5 on the splash pad side would be good but it may be a little noisy. Another option I see would be Bldg. 6, rooms 6107-6112 and the views look decent here. We will request 1st floor and we want decent views. I want to have TP send a FAX with our requests 30 days before arrival, which is in about two weeks. Thanks in advance for your suggestions.
I also like buildings 4, 5 and 6 for preferred. Building 3 in the 50’s is not a bad choice for preferred as well. I would request to be across from the Splash pad in buildings 4 and 5 if view is important. Yes. It may be a bit noisy as people head to the gondola, but I find the preferred rooms facing inwards towards the courtyard in buildings 4 and 5, noisy from the maid carts and maids early in the morning.
